Deactivated my twitter account? - 249 - 06-10-2014 10:18 PM Ok so I just deactivated my twitter account because it was pointless. If someone mentioned my @ username in a.tweet, will those tweets be deleted since my account is no longer existing? For example, if my friend tweeted "@username iqjwndbdjowkw" will that tweet get deleted since my account was deleted? Sorry if it's a little confusing! - Jacob - 06-10-2014 10:19 PM Nope, it would still remain there as a plain text instead of a username - Jawaher - 06-10-2014 10:27 PM no it will be there only your friend can delete it - Barbie - 06-10-2014 10:38 PM it wont delete, it will be there with unclickable @ username - 734 - 06-10-2014 10:49 PM Your account will be officially deactivate dafter one month When tweeting @yourname.. it won't appear in blue, so it means that your account is deactivated..
